horns honking and the big bear hugs that could help save a famous marsupial from extinction. that s quite the noise! well, that noise is you re close enough. so stick with us for that. i m in mont saint michel, in northern france, where an unlikely dish has become something of a tourist attraction. i m getting into the beat here! the mere de poulard omelette has been served here since the 19th century, when the owners were in need of a quick and easy recipe to serve to the island s many visitors. since then, it s become a strange staple of the french election cycle. if a presidential candidate visits mont saint michel and doesn t eat the omelette, superstition says they re doomed to failure.
